Expense

• Expense = anything a person spends money on

– Rent/house payment

– Car

– Clothes

– Food

– Entertainment

– Medicine

Financial Budget

• A financial budget is a plan for spending and saving money

Food Budget

• Includes all food consumed by a family

• That includes the cost of food purchased at a grocery store and consumed at home and food consumed away from home (eating out)

Receipt

• A printed or written record of a purchase

Register

• Booklet that comes with checks to record each check amount, date, check number, and the person receiving the check

• Record the amount of each check in the register immediately

Reconciling

• Reconciling a bank statement means making sure that your check register matches your bank statement

Outstanding

• A check that you have written, but has not shown up on your bank statement yet

(the check may or may not have been cashed)

Endorsing

• After receiving a check, you need to sign the back before you can cash or deposit the check into your bank account

Depositing Checks

• Sign the back of all checks to be deposited

• List and total the checks/cash to be deposited

• Take them to the bank teller or ATM

Using your Parents Credit Card Wisely

• Credit cards should be used in an emergency
